The annual Obertöne Chamber Music Festival spans five days of varied programming, from Baroque concertos over Argentine tango to contemporary music.
Dedicated to artistic excellence, the Obertöne Days of Chamber Music Festival hosts distinguished musicians from all over the world during its 5-day season from September 13 to 17, 2023. Contributing to its magic is the festival’s unique and aesthetical setting, the timeless splendour of the Baroque-style Bernardi Hall at Stams Abbey. The festival explores the gems of chamber music and celebrates the music of five centuries.
